mes系统怎么保存密码
-
已被采纳为最佳回答
MES系统保存密码通常有两种常见方式:加密存储、哈希存储。加密存储是将密码通过特定的算法加密后存入数据库,确保即使数据泄露,密码也不会被直接读取;而哈希存储则是将密码进行单向哈希处理,生成一个固定长度的哈希值,这个过程是不可逆的,因此即使数据库被攻击,用户的原始密码也无法被恢复。以哈希存储为例,在用户注册时,系统会将用户输入的密码通过哈希算法生成一个唯一的哈希值,并将该值存入数据库。当用户登录时,系统会对输入的密码进行同样的哈希处理,并与数据库中的哈希值进行比对,从而验证用户身份。这种方式不仅提高了安全性,还能有效防止密码的泄露。
一、MES系统的基本概念
MES(Manufacturing Execution System)是一种用于制造业的管理信息系统,旨在实时监控、控制和优化生产过程。MES系统通常与企业资源计划(ERP)系统相结合,提供从生产调度、质量管理到设备维护等多方面的功能。通过实时数据采集,MES系统能够帮助企业提高生产效率、降低成本、确保产品质量。了解MES系统的基本概念,有助于我们更好地认识其在密码管理方面的重要性。
二、密码安全的必要性
在现代信息技术环境下,保护密码安全是企业信息安全的重中之重。数据泄露、黑客攻击、内部人员恶意行为等威胁时刻存在,尤其是在制造业,MES系统中存储的用户信息和生产数据极为敏感,任何安全漏洞都可能导致严重的后果。实施有效的密码管理策略,能够大幅降低数据泄露的风险,保护企业的商业秘密和客户隐私。与此同时,合规性要求也促使企业必须采取措施来确保密码的安全性,遵循行业标准和法律法规。
三、加密存储与哈希存储的比较
在MES系统中,密码的存储方式主要有加密存储和哈希存储两种。加密存储允许在需要时解密获取原始密码,而哈希存储则是将密码经过不可逆的处理后保存。加密存储的优点在于可以方便地恢复密码,但也存在被攻击者破解的风险。哈希存储则能有效防止密码被破解,即使数据库被攻破,攻击者也无法直接获取用户的明文密码。通常情况下,哈希存储是更为安全的选择,尤其是在处理大量用户信息时。
四、常用的哈希算法
在MES系统中,采用的哈希算法通常包括MD5、SHA-1、SHA-256等。MD5虽然速度快,但安全性较低,已被广泛认为不再安全;SHA-1在许多情况下也被认为不够安全,因此现代应用中通常推荐使用SHA-256等更强大的哈希算法。选择合适的哈希算法至关重要,它直接影响到密码的安全性。哈希算法的安全性不仅取决于算法本身,还与盐值的使用密切相关。盐值是指在用户密码前后添加的随机字符串,它能有效防止针对已知哈希值的彩虹表攻击,提高密码的安全性。
五、盐值的使用
盐值的使用在密码管理中扮演着重要角色。通过为每个用户生成一个独特的盐值,可以确保即使多个用户使用相同的密码,其哈希值也会不同。这大大增强了系统的安全性,防止黑客利用彩虹表进行快速破解。盐值的生成应该采用高质量的随机数生成器,以确保盐值的随机性和不可预测性。在存储用户密码时,系统需要将盐值与哈希值一同保存,以便在用户登录时进行验证。在哈希过程中,盐值的引入能够显著增加破解的难度,使得即使攻击者获取了哈希值,也无法轻易地恢复原始密码。
六、MES系统中的密码管理最佳实践
在MES系统中实施有效的密码管理策略至关重要。最佳实践包括定期更新密码、使用强密码策略、启用多因素认证等。定期更新密码可以降低长期使用同一密码带来的风险,强密码策略则要求用户选择包含字母、数字和特殊字符的复杂密码。此外,启用多因素认证为用户增加了一层额外的安全保障,即使密码泄露,攻击者也难以获取账户访问权限。企业还应定期进行安全审计,确保密码存储和管理措施符合最新的安全标准和法规要求。
七、用户培训与意识提升
在实施密码管理策略的同时,用户的安全意识提升同样重要。定期开展安全培训,帮助用户了解密码的重要性和安全管理方法,能够有效降低因人为失误导致的安全事件。用户需要学习如何选择强密码、避免使用相同密码以及如何识别钓鱼攻击等。同时,企业应鼓励用户及时报告可疑活动,建立良好的安全文化。通过提高用户的安全意识,企业可以构建一个更加安全的MES系统环境,减少潜在的安全风险。
八、总结与未来展望
在快速发展的信息技术时代,MES系统的密码管理显得尤为重要。加密存储与哈希存储各有优劣,而哈希存储因其高安全性被广泛应用。随着密码攻击手段的不断演进,企业需要不断更新和完善密码管理策略,采用最新的技术和最佳实践,确保用户信息的安全。未来,随着人工智能和区块链等新技术的兴起,MES系统的密码管理有望迎来更加智能化和安全化的变革。企业应积极探索新技术的应用,提升密码管理的整体安全性,为生产管理提供更加可靠的支持。
1年前 -
MES系统保存密码的方式包括使用加密技术、数据库管理和定期更新等。首先,加密技术是保护密码安全的关键,它通过算法将密码转换为不可读的格式,确保即使数据库被攻破,密码也无法被直接读取。其次,数据库管理确保密码信息的存储位置安全,并且定期更新密码防止潜在的安全风险。特别是在使用加密技术时,重要的是选择适当的加密算法,并且定期更新密钥,以防范可能的攻击。
一、加密技术的应用
加密技术在MES系统中起着至关重要的作用。现代MES系统使用对称加密和非对称加密技术来保护密码。对称加密使用同一个密钥进行加密和解密,这要求密钥的安全性必须得到保障。常见的对称加密算法有AES(高级加密标准)。非对称加密则使用一对公钥和私钥,其中公钥用于加密,而私钥用于解密。RSA算法是广泛使用的非对称加密算法。
在加密技术中,盐(salt)也是一个重要的概念。盐是额外添加到密码中的随机数据,以增加破解密码所需的复杂度。即使两个用户的密码相同,加入不同的盐后,它们的加密结果也会不同,从而有效防止了通过彩虹表(rainbow table)进行的攻击。
密钥管理同样关键。加密密钥需要定期更换,过期的密钥应当被更新以保证系统的安全。同时,密钥的存储方式也必须确保安全,避免泄露风险。
二、数据库管理的要点
数据库管理对于MES系统密码的安全性至关重要。密码存储位置应当与业务数据分开,防止因业务数据泄露而导致密码信息暴露。数据库的访问权限应当严格控制,只允许授权用户进行访问。使用数据库的安全特性如加密字段(encrypted fields)可以进一步增强安全性,确保即使数据库被访问,密码也不会被直接读取。
备份策略是数据库管理的另一重要方面。定期备份数据库可以防止数据丢失,但备份文件也需要加密处理,以防备份文件被盗取后密码泄露。备份的加密应与实际数据的加密方式一致,保证一致性和安全性。
数据库的安全审计也是不可忽视的部分。定期进行数据库安全审计,检测潜在的漏洞或异常活动,可以及时发现并修补安全问题。
三、密码定期更新的必要性
定期更新密码是防止潜在攻击的一项有效措施。设置密码过期时间,例如每隔90天强制用户更换密码,可以有效减小密码被破解的风险。密码策略应当包括复杂度要求,如要求至少包含大写字母、小写字母、数字和特殊字符,以提高密码的强度。
用户教育也是定期更新密码策略中的一部分。用户需要了解密码管理的最佳实践,如避免使用简单的密码或重复使用相同的密码。通过培训和提示,可以提高用户的密码安全意识。
多因素认证(MFA)是一种增强密码安全性的技术,即使密码被泄露,多因素认证也能提供额外的安全层次。MFA要求用户提供除密码之外的其他认证信息,如手机验证码或生物识别数据,这大大提高了账户的安全性。
四、最佳实践和建议
为确保MES系统中密码管理的有效性,可以遵循以下最佳实践和建议。实施强密码策略,要求密码长度和复杂度符合一定标准,防止使用过于简单的密码。定期审查和更新安全策略,确保密码管理措施始终符合最新的安全标准和法规。
使用现代安全工具,如密码管理器,可以帮助用户生成和管理强密码,并安全地存储密码信息。密码管理器通常提供加密存储和自动填充功能,减少用户记忆密码的负担,同时提高安全性。
及时处理安全漏洞,发现系统中存在的安全漏洞后应迅速采取措施进行修补。定期进行安全测试和漏洞扫描,确保系统始终处于安全状态。
多层次的安全措施应当结合使用,如结合使用加密、访问控制、定期更新等策略,以构建一个全面的密码保护体系。每个环节的加强都可以有效提升整体安全水平,保护系统免受各种潜在的威胁。
1年前 -
MES系统保存密码的方式主要有以下几种: 加密存储、权限控制、定期更换。加密存储是MES系统保存密码的最常见方法,它通过加密算法将用户密码转换成一串不可读的字符,即使黑客获取了这些字符,也无法轻易解码成原始密码。这种方式有效地保护了密码不被泄露。权限控制则限制了对密码数据的访问权限,只有经过授权的人员才能查看或修改密码信息。定期更换密码则是一种防止密码被破解或泄露的有效手段,确保系统的安全性。
一、加密存储
加密存储是MES系统保护用户密码的最基本也是最重要的方式。加密存储通常涉及将密码通过加密算法进行处理,将其转换为一种不可逆的加密形式。常见的加密算法包括MD5、SHA-1和SHA-256。这些算法通过复杂的数学变换,使得即使攻击者得到了加密后的密码,也无法轻易还原为原始密码。
具体来说,在密码存储的过程中,系统首先将用户输入的密码进行哈希处理,然后将生成的哈希值保存到数据库中。哈希算法的特点是单向的,即无法从哈希值反推出原始密码。为了进一步提高安全性,许多系统还会使用加盐技术。加盐技术在密码哈希前加入一个随机生成的盐值,这样即使两个用户使用相同的密码,经过加盐处理后生成的哈希值也会不同,从而增加了破解难度。
二、权限控制
权限控制在保护MES系统密码数据的安全方面发挥了重要作用。权限控制机制通过设置不同的访问权限,确保只有经过授权的用户能够访问或操作密码数据。这种机制通常包括用户角色管理、权限分配和访问审计。在MES系统中,管理员可以根据不同用户的角色和职责,设置不同的权限级别。
例如,普通用户通常只具备更改自己密码的权限,而系统管理员则拥有修改系统设置和其他用户密码的权限。这种权限分配方式确保了密码管理的安全性,防止未经授权的人员进行密码操作。权限审计功能能够记录所有与密码相关的操作记录,包括谁在何时进行过什么操作,从而为系统管理员提供了追踪和调查潜在安全事件的依据。
三、定期更换密码
定期更换密码是一种有效的安全措施,可以降低密码被破解或泄露的风险。MES系统通常要求用户在一定时间间隔内更换密码,例如每三个月或六个月一次。这一措施的主要目的是防止密码长期未变而被破解或泄露。定期更换密码可以减少潜在的安全威胁,即使密码在某个时间点被盗取,也因为密码被定期更新,攻击者难以长期利用已盗取的密码。
在MES系统中,系统管理员可以设定密码有效期,并在密码到期前通知用户更换密码。一些系统还可以配置密码历史记录功能,防止用户重复使用近期已更换过的密码。这种做法进一步提升了系统的安全性,确保用户总是使用独特且安全的密码。
四、密码复杂性要求
密码复杂性要求是增强MES系统密码安全性的另一项重要措施。系统通常要求用户设置符合特定复杂性规则的密码,例如密码必须包含大写字母、小写字母、数字和特殊字符,并且密码长度不得少于一定字符数。这些要求旨在增加密码的强度,使其更加难以被猜测或破解。
实施密码复杂性要求的目的是防止用户选择简单或易猜的密码。例如,“123456”或“password”这样的简单密码很容易被攻击者通过暴力破解或社会工程学手段猜测出来。通过强制执行复杂的密码规则,系统可以有效地阻止使用弱密码的行为,从而提升整体安全性。
五、双因素认证
双因素认证(2FA)是一种增加安全性的措施,通过要求用户提供两种不同的认证因素来验证身份。在MES系统中,除了输入密码外,用户还需要提供第二种认证因素,如一次性密码(OTP)或生物识别信息。这种额外的验证步骤可以显著提高系统的安全性,即使密码被泄露,攻击者也无法轻易绕过双因素认证。
常见的双因素认证方式包括使用手机应用生成的OTP,或者通过短信、电子邮件发送的验证码。生物识别认证,如指纹或面部识别,也越来越受到欢迎。这些方法通过提供额外的验证层,确保只有经过全面验证的用户才能访问系统,进一步保护密码和其他敏感信息的安全。
六、密码管理工具
密码管理工具可以帮助用户和管理员有效管理和保护密码。这些工具通常具备自动生成强密码、密码存储加密和自动填写密码的功能。在MES系统中,使用密码管理工具可以简化密码管理过程,同时提高密码安全性。用户不需要记住每个密码,只需记住一个主密码来访问所有存储的密码。
密码管理工具还能够检测密码的强度和安全性,并提醒用户在密码泄露或被盗时进行更改。一些高级密码管理工具还提供数据泄露监控功能,能够在发现密码信息被泄露后及时通知用户。通过这些工具,用户和管理员可以更轻松地维护密码的复杂性和安全性,避免因密码管理不善而引发的安全问题。
七、安全培训和意识提升
安全培训和意识提升是保证MES系统密码管理有效性的关键环节。定期对用户和管理员进行密码安全培训,可以帮助他们了解最新的安全威胁和最佳实践。培训内容通常包括如何创建强密码、识别钓鱼攻击以及如何安全地存储和管理密码。提高用户的安全意识,能够有效地减少因人为错误导致的安全风险。
通过教育用户有关密码管理的重要性和技巧,可以使他们更好地理解如何保护自己的账户信息。例如,培训可以强调不要在多个网站上使用相同的密码,或者避免使用个人信息作为密码的一部分。此外,定期进行安全意识提升活动和演练,有助于保持用户对密码安全的持续关注,从而进一步增强系统的整体安全性。
1年前 -
MES系统通常通过多种安全机制来保存密码,包括加密算法、哈希函数、盐值添加等。这些技术确保密码存储的安全性,防止未经授权的访问。加密算法会将密码转换为不可读的密文,而哈希函数则将密码生成固定长度的哈希值,盐值则进一步增加密码的复杂性,防止字典攻击。这些措施共同工作,保障系统和用户数据的安全性。
一、加密算法在密码存储中的作用
加密算法是一种将原始数据转换成密文的技术。MES系统中的密码存储通常使用对称或非对称加密算法。对称加密算法如AES(高级加密标准)需要一个密钥来加密和解密数据,这保证了只有拥有密钥的用户才能访问原始密码。非对称加密算法如RSA(Rivest-Shamir-Adleman)则使用一对公钥和私钥来进行加密和解密操作,这增强了安全性,尤其是在数据传输中。
加密算法通过将密码转换为密文,使得即使密码存储被泄露,攻击者也无法直接获取原始密码。这种方法在保护用户账户和数据安全方面至关重要,尤其是在需要处理大量敏感信息的MES系统中。
二、哈希函数的安全性
哈希函数是将输入的数据转换成固定长度的字符串。MES系统中,密码通常经过哈希处理后存储在数据库中。常见的哈希函数包括MD5(消息摘要算法5)、SHA-1(安全散列算法1)和SHA-256(安全散列算法256)。哈希函数生成的输出被称为哈希值,这种值具有唯一性,并且难以从哈希值反推出原始密码。
哈希函数能够有效保护存储的密码,但如果不结合其他措施,它仍然可能受到攻击。攻击者可以使用暴力破解或字典攻击尝试匹配哈希值,因此哈希处理常与其他安全技术结合使用,以提高密码存储的安全性。
三、盐值(Salt)的作用
盐值(Salt)是随机生成的一段数据,通常与密码一起进行哈希处理。盐值的添加能够显著增强密码存储的安全性,防止使用预生成的哈希表(如彩虹表)进行攻击。每个用户的密码配有唯一的盐值,确保即使两个用户使用相同的密码,它们的哈希值也会不同。
盐值的使用使得攻击者无法简单地通过查询预先计算好的哈希表来破解密码,这对于保护用户密码尤为重要。盐值与密码结合后进行哈希处理,使每个密码的哈希值都独一无二,极大地增加了破解难度。
四、多因素认证(MFA)的补充
多因素认证(MFA)是一种增强密码保护的方法。除了要求输入密码外,MFA还要求用户提供额外的认证信息,例如短信验证码、电子邮件确认或生物特征信息。MES系统中,MFA提供了额外的安全层,确保即使密码被泄露,攻击者也无法轻易访问系统。
通过实现多因素认证,MES系统能够显著提高账户安全性。这种方法有效防止了密码被盗用后仍能保障账户安全的风险,尤其在面对复杂的安全威胁时尤为重要。
五、定期密码更新与管理策略
定期密码更新是确保系统安全的重要措施。MES系统应实施密码更新策略,定期要求用户更改密码,以减少密码被长期使用而导致的安全风险。强制密码更新还可以防止攻击者在获取密码后长时间维持对账户的控制。
此外,密码管理策略包括要求用户设置强密码和避免重复使用密码。MES系统应提供密码复杂度要求,例如最低字符长度、包含字母、数字和特殊字符等,以提升密码的安全性。有效的密码管理策略结合定期更新要求,能显著提升系统整体安全水平。
1年前
















































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》









领先企业,真实声音
简道云让业务用户感受数字化的效果,加速数字化落地;零代码快速开发迭代提供了很低的试错成本,孵化了一批新工具新方法。
郑炯蒙牛乳业信息技术高级总监
简道云把各模块数据整合到一起,工作效率得到质的提升。现在赛艇协会遇到新的业务需求时,会直接用简道云开发demo,基本一天完成。
谭威正中国赛艇协会数据总监
业务与技术交织,让思维落地实现。四年简道云使用经历,功能越来越多也反推业务流程转变,是促使我们成长的过程。实现了真正降本增效。
袁超OPPO(苏皖)信息化部门负责人
零代码的无门槛开发方式盘活了全公司信息化推进的热情和效率,简道云打破了原先集团的数据孤岛困局,未来将继续向数据要生产力。
伍学纲东方日升新能源股份有限公司副总裁
通过简道云零代码技术的运用实践,提高了企业转型速度、减少对高技术专业人员的依赖。在应用推广上,具备员工上手快的竞争优势。
董兴潮绿城建筑科技集团信息化专业经理
简道云是目前最贴合我们实际业务的信息化产品。通过灵活的自定义平台,实现了信息互通、闭环管理,企业管理效率真正得到了提升。
王磊克吕士科学仪器(上海)有限公司总经理